前言之前小新Pro13安装好黑苹果和Clover引导后,日常使用没有什么问题,但是开机有时会卡在跑代码,而且开机后也会花屏。经过大神指导,我从Clover更换了OC引导,解决了卡代码和花屏的问题。如果你是从我的这篇教程(小新Pro13安装黑苹果教程)过来的,我相信你bios已经刷好也修改好了,下面的刷bios步骤就不用看了。我希望你是双系统win10+macos,因为如果中途有问题,至少还能进入w
转载
2023-11-18 20:09:46
386阅读
在撰写此文之前,我遇到了一个非常棘手的技术问题:“iOS开机引导”问题。随着使用的增多,设备频繁出现开机引导卡住的情况,这不仅影响了用户体验,也使得设备无法正常使用。因此,我决定将解决这一问题的过程进行详细记录。
### 背景定位
在用户日常使用iOS设备的过程中,偶尔会遇到开机引导卡住的情况,这通常表现为设备在苹果 logo处停留的时间过长,甚至无法进入系统。根据我的观察,此问题在多个版本的
MAC OSX 开机程序:[参考link][参考link][参考link][参考link]MAC OS X系统初始化的4个主要阶段依次为:1、固件(Firmware):在这个阶段初始化Mac硬件,查找和启动引导程序(Booter)。这一阶段成功完成后,发出一声鸣叫(启动声),电源灯明亮闪烁,「所有显示器」显示淡灰色背景。2、引导程序(Booter):引导程序的主要工作是将系统内核和基本硬件驱动程序
# 虚拟机上引导iOS系统:详解与示例
随着虚拟化技术的不断进步,许多开发者开始探索在虚拟机上运行不同操作系统的可能性。虽然 iOS 是苹果公司的闭源系统,但仍然有一些方法可以在虚拟机中进行试验与学习。本文将带你了解如何在虚拟机上引导 iOS 系统,并附上相关的代码示例。
## 什么是虚拟机?
虚拟机是一种通过软件模拟硬件的技术,它允许一个物理计算机上运行多个操作系统。在开发和测试场景中,虚
电脑在开机后,屏幕上出现如下提示信息:Deviceerror,随后又显示:Non-Systemdiskordiskerror,Replaceandstrikeanykeywhenready,电脑硬盘无法引导进入系统。
一般出现这个故障很可能是主板CMOS中硬盘设置参数丢失或硬盘类型设置错误造成的。解决方法是:
开机后按Del键进入CM
原创
2013-02-01 10:11:24
414阅读
电脑在开机后,屏幕上出现如下提示信息:Deviceerror,随后又显示:Non-Systemdiskordiskerror,Replaceandstrikeanykeywhenready,电脑硬盘无法引导进入系统
一般出现这个故障很可能是主板CMOS中硬盘设置参数丢失或硬盘类型设置错误造成的。解决方法是:
开机后按Del键进入CMOS,检查硬盘设置参数是否丢失或硬
原创
2013-02-02 09:41:09
496阅读
# Android 开机引导 App 的开发与实现
在Android开发中,开机引导App(Bootloader App)是一种重要的功能。它通常是在设备启动时自动运行的应用程序,用于引导用户完成一些初始设置,比如连接WiFi、注册账户等。这类应用可以提升用户体验,确保用户在使用设备前完成必要的步骤。本文将通过代码示例详细介绍如何开发一个简单的开机引导 App。
## 一、引导 App 的基本
原创
2024-10-06 04:41:30
137阅读
现在越来越多程序都有引导页面了。网上资料不全。现在自己实现下。顺序是: OneAcitivity –>MainActivity -> TwoActivity然后第2次进去就是:OneActivity -> TwoActivity代码里都有注释的了,这里就不多说了。OneActivity的代码如下:1.png (18.29 KB, 下载次数: 0)下载
NTLDR一般存放于C盘根目录下,是一个具有隐藏和只读属性的系统文件。它的主要职责是解析Boot.ini文件。如果你对它的理解还不是很清楚,那么下面我们就以Windows XP为例介绍NTLDR在系统引导过程中的作用。
Windows XP在引导过程中将经历预引导、引导和加载内核三个阶段,这与Windows 9X直接读取引导扇区的方式来启动系统是完全不一样的,NT
Linux发行版本Linux发行版 (也被叫做 GNU/Linux 发行版) 通常包含了包括桌面环境、办公套件、媒体播放器、数据库等应用软件。常见的发行版本如下:UbuntuDebiancentOSarchLinuxkailLinux Linux目录详解 1、bin:2、/boot:3、/dev: 包含代表系统设备访问点的文件。这包括终端设备(tty)、软盘(fd)、硬盘(
# Android 开机语言引导
## 引言
在 Android 设备开机时,系统会根据用户的语言设置来加载相应的语言资源。本文将介绍 Android 开机语言引导的原理和实现方法,并给出代码示例。
## 原理
Android 开机语言引导的原理是通过修改系统配置文件来实现。系统配置文件中存储了用户的语言设置信息,包括语言代码、国家/地区代码等。
当 Android 设备开机时,系统首先
原创
2023-10-08 05:25:27
193阅读
每当第一次打开某个应用时,总会出现一个引导页,引导用户怎么使用这一程序。这个功能是非常实用的。当然根据要求不同,该功能可以做得非常简单直白或者炫酷好看。今天试着自己封装了一下这个功能。一、目前实现的功能:今天早上还雄心勃勃想写将这个功能得比较完善,不过由于课程略多(今天上日语默写五十音图跪了)、时间较少(主要还是懒- -|)等因素,目前只实现了部分功能。主要有以下几点:1、只要用户提供三个数组(背
转载
2023-10-24 09:28:30
66阅读
前言先上图,大致了解一下 Android 设备点击电源键开机到创建出 system_server 进程的流程, 里面细化的子流程和 system_server 之后发生的事情我将会在后续的文章中详细讲: 图中涉及到的这些名词都是什么呢?下面来简单的说说。Boot Rom当电源键按下时,引导芯片就会启动,引导芯片代码会从预定义的地方开始执行(代码存在Rom),加载引导程序 BootLoader 到
转载
2024-06-04 07:44:46
119阅读
一.了解一下x86的引导过程 由硬盘启动时,BIOS通常是转向第一块硬盘最初的几个扇区,即主引导记录(512KB)。 装载GRUB和操作系统的过程,包括以下几个操作步骤: 1.装载主引导记录(Main Boot Record) 主引导记录由三个部分组成:主引导程序(446KB),四个分区表(各16KB),结束标志(2KB) 基本引导装载程序所做的唯一的事情就是装载第二引导装
转载
2023-09-12 21:46:27
475阅读
一、ios程序启动原理
#import <UIKit/UIKit.h>
#import "YYAppDelegate.h"
int main(int argc, char * argv[])
{
@autoreleasepool {
// return UIApplicationMain(argc
前言Android 系统启动流程的一次整体梳理。按下电源键Step 1 启动电源及系统启动系统从 ROM 中开始启动,加载引导程序到 RAM ,然后执行Step 2 引导程序引导程序是 Android 操作系统开始运行前的一个小程序,因此它需要针对特定主板与芯片,并不是 Android 操作系统的一部分。引导程序是 OEM 厂商或运行商进行加锁、限制的地方。两个阶段: 1. 检测外部 RAM 以
转载
2023-08-01 17:03:49
428阅读
firmware CMOS/BIOS post
|
bootloader GRUB(grub.conf)
 
原创
2012-06-01 12:50:08
430阅读
在计算机领域中,Linux操作系统早已是众所周知的自由开源软件。它的灵活性和稳定性使得许多人选择在自己的设备上安装Linux系统。然而,对于初学者来说,可能会遇到一些设置上的困扰,比如开机使用Linux grub引导。
那么,什么是Linux grub引导呢?简单来说,GRUB(GNU GRand Unified Bootloader)是一个多操作系统的引导程序,可以让用户在启动计算机时选择不同
原创
2024-05-24 10:42:19
148阅读
# Android开机引导激活程序
在Android开机启动过程中,我们经常会遇到需要激活或配置一些特定的程序或服务的情况。本文将介绍如何在Android开机引导过程中激活程序,并提供相关代码示例。
## 引导程序激活流程图
下面是一个简单的流程图,展示了Android开机引导激活程序的过程。
```mermaid
flowchart TD
A(开机) -->B(启动引导程序)
原创
2024-01-23 07:46:40
180阅读
# Android 9 开机引导实现指南
开机引导(Boot Animation)是 Android 系统启动时展示的动画,它可以显著提升用户体验。如果你是刚入行的小白,本文将为你提供一条清晰的路径来实现 Android 9 的开机引导。
## 流程概述
下面的表格展示了实现 Android 9 开机引导的主要步骤:
| 步骤编号 | 步骤名称 | 描述
原创
2024-09-22 06:41:46
174阅读